Does FDA approve infant formulas before they are marketed? No, FDA does not approve infant formulas before they can be marketed. However, all formulas marketed in the United States must meet federal nutrient requirements and infant formula manufacturers must notify the FDA prior to marketing a new formula.
VALUE LABELS allows values of variables to be associated with labels. To set up value labels for one or more variables, specify the variable names after a slash ( / ), followed by a list of values and their associated labels, separated by spaces. Value labels in output are normally broken into lines automatically.

Standard formulas contain 20 Kcal/ounce or 20 Kcal/30 milliliters and 0.45 grams of protein/ounce or 0.45 grams of protein/30 milliliters. Formulas based on cows milk are appropriate for most full-term and preterm infants.

You can, although freshly made bottles are better. If you are going out and need to make up your babys formula bottles in advance, be sure to cool it in the fridge for at least an hour and take it out just before you leave, ideally transferring it into a cool bag.
If you need to feed your baby away from home, take with you: a measured amount of formula powder in a small, clean and dry container. a vacuum flask of hot water thats just been boiled. an empty sterilised feeding bottle with cap and retaining ring in place.
